A. Filipčič is a scholar working on Computer Networks and Communications, Ecology and Information Systems and Management. According to data from OpenAlex, A. Filipčič has authored 2 papers receiving a total of 19 indexed citations (citations by other indexed papers that have themselves been cited), including 1 paper in Computer Networks and Communications, 1 paper in Ecology and 1 paper in Information Systems and Management. Recurrent topics in A. Filipčič's work include Atmospheric aerosols and clouds (1 paper), Advanced Data Storage Technologies (1 paper) and Distributed and Parallel Computing Systems (1 paper). A. Filipčič is often cited by papers focused on Atmospheric aerosols and clouds (1 paper), Advanced Data Storage Technologies (1 paper) and Distributed and Parallel Computing Systems (1 paper). A. Filipčič collaborates with scholars based in Slovenia and China. A. Filipčič's co-authors include Xiaoquan Song, S. Stanič, Marko Zavrtanik, Klemen Bergant, Biagio Forte and Darko Veberič and has published in prestigious journals such as Journal of Quantitative Spectroscopy and Radiative Transfer and Journal of Physics Conference Series.
